In 2013, the Reuters Institute appointed a cross-country study on news consumption, and gathered information connected to online newspaper usage that stresses the absence of use of paid on the internet paper solutions.


All samples within each country were country wide depictive. Fifty percent of the example supposedly spent for a print paper in the previous 7 days, and just one-twentieth of the sample paid for online news in the past 7 days. That only 5% of the sample had recently paid for online paper gain access to is most likely since the majority of people accessibility information that is cost-free.


Additionally, individuals aged in between 25 and 34 are more ready to pay for electronic information than older individuals across all countries. This is in line with the Bench Proving ground's finding in a study of united state Americans that the Web is a leading source of news for people younger than 50.

The variety of times a post gets shared on matters for lobbyists, politicians, authors, online-publishers and marketers. They therefore have an interest in recognizing the variety of shares, preferably also anticipating it prior to the article is being released. With brand-new approaches of such as it is feasible to get insights right into the core qualities of an article.


Said "dataset concerning online news appeal". consists of 39,644 monitorings and 60 possible functions, that have actually been gathered over 2 years from 2013 to 2015. The functions include variables explaining words, links, digital media, time, keyword phrases, understandings important source from and the number of write-up shares. With the dataset being openly available, a fair quantity of data evaluation has been conducted.


30 November 2020 (Online News). The verdict is, that the ordinary key words within a short article and the typical appeal of stated key phrases have the biggest effect on the quantity of shares a post gets.




On the other hand, the day of publication is lesser when it comes to predicting the appeal of the short article. Steffens, Brian L. (March 2006).
